Abstract The purpose of this study is to evaluate the structural performance of RCS joint with cover plates. Each participating component to shear resistance was analyzed by FEA. Among three experimental test specimens from literature consisted of two cover plate types and one transverse tie bar type. The cover plate type specimens have band plates over steel flanges and cover plates around the joint. The specimens were modeled with solid elements for concrete and shell elements for steel beam, FBP, E-FBP,band plate and cover plate. The reinforcing bars were assumes to be smeared into concrete. The FEA showed that cover plates provide high capability of shear resistance while reducing crushing of outer concrete. The FBP can resist about 10% of joint shear regardless of joint details. The FEA showed that the cover plate in RCS joint can contribute to increase the capability of outer components which consisted with outer concrete, cover plate or transverse tie, FBP. However, the inner components of the transverse tie bar type provided about 70% of shear resistance. FEA results also showed that ASCE and Kanno's equations may underestimate the contribution of outer elements and the cover plates
